US budget surpluses are great news for the politicians, but for the global bond markets they pose a problem: are US treasuries a worthy benchmark any more? Issuance is down across all maturities: the three-year auction was eliminated last year, joining the seven-year, which went a few years before; the two- and 10-year auctions have been reduced in size, five-year auctions now happen on a quarterly rather than a monthly basis, and the 30-year is now a semi-annual event.
